PIMCOome Strategy Fund  (NYSE:PFL) Sloan Ratio % Explanation

A former University of Michigan researcher, Richard Sloan's 1996 paper found that shares of companies with small or negative accruals vastly outperform (+10%) those of companies with large ones. In fact, for the 40-year period between 1962 and 2001, buying the lowest accrual companies and shorting the highest accrual companies resulted in an average annual compounded return of 18%, more than double the S&P 500's 7.4% annual return over the same period.

According to How to Beat the Market with the Sloan Ratio:

If the Sloan Ratio is between -10% and 10%, the company is in the safe zone and there is no funny business with accruals.

If the Sloan Ratio is less than between -25% and -10% on the negative side, and between 10% and 25% on the positive side, this is a warning stage of accrual build up.

If the Sloan Ratio is less than -25% or greater than 25%, and this ratio is consistent over several quarters or even years, be careful. Earnings are highly likely to be made up of accruals.

PIMCOome Strategy Fund Sloan Ratio % Calculation

Earnings contain a lot of non cash earnings which is called accruals. The Sloan ratio is a way to identify firms with low non-cash or accrual-derived earnings relative to their cash flow.

PIMCOome Strategy Fund's Sloan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Jun. 2025 is calculated as

Sloan Ratio=(Net Income (A: Jun. 2025 )-Cash Flow from Operations (A: Jun. 2025 )
-Cash Flow from Investing (A: Jun. 2025 ))/Total Assets (A: Jun. 2025 )
=(47.251-19.181
-0)/423.485
=6.63%

PIMCOome Strategy Fund's Sloan Ratio for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Sloan Ratio=(Net Income (TTM)-Cash Flow from Operations (TTM))
-Cash Flow from Investing (TTM))/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=(36.19--65.155
-0)/427.883
=23.69%

For company reported semi-annually, GuruFocus uses latest two semi-annual data as the TTM data. PIMCOome Strategy Fund's Net Income for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2025 was 15.147 (Jun. 2025 ) + 21.043 (Dec. 2025 ) = $36.19 Mil.
PIMCOome Strategy Fund's Cash Flow from Operations for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2025 was 16.526 (Jun. 2025 ) + -81.681 (Dec. 2025 ) = $-65.16 Mil.
PIMCOome Strategy Fund's Cash Flow from Investing for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2025 was 0 (Jun. 2025 ) + 0 (Dec. 2025 ) = $0.00 Mil.

PIMCOome Strategy Fund Business Description

Address 1633 Broadway, New York, NY, USA, 10019
PIMCO Income Strategy Fund is a United States-based closed-end management investment company. The fund's investment objective is to seek high current income, consistent with the preservation of capital. The company seeks to achieve its objectives by investing in a diversified portfolio of floating and fixed-rate debt instruments.
